Hello Localizers,

As previously communicated, we have pushed a set of brand new Firefox pages
to Pontoon and Pootle. Besides the new content, the style of writing is a
significant shift from other pages on mozilla.org. We have added notes
wherever we see a need to provide context for better understanding of the
content.

*Project*: Firefox hub and subpages:

- /firefox/shared.lang


- /firefox/index.lang


- /firefox/desktop.lang


- /firefox/android.lang


- /firefox/ios.lang


- /firefox/focus.lang


- /firefox/features.lang


- /firefox/features/fast.lang


- /firefox/features/independent.lang


- /firefox/features/private-browsing.lang


- /firefox/features/memory.lang


- /firefox/features/bookmarks.lang


- /firefox/features/password-manager.lang


*Languages*: All
*Deadline*: 16 August

Please note, of all the files above, *localize /firefox/shared.lang first.*
This file contains common strings existing in other pages. It is very
important that before you start working on any other pages, complete
/firefox/shared.lang first.

These pages replace some existing content on mozilla.org (e.g. firefox/ios
and firefox/android), if the new files are not localized by 16 August, these
URLs will redirect to English content. Please try to localize them before
the deadline.

When you work on some of the pages, you will notice the play with words or
theme. In the bookmarks.lang: File.. Fly... Futz. Or in
password-manager.lang, Hero... Ninja... Master... Be a little creative
when attempting to localize the strings, think of local relevant figures or
expressions instead of translating it word for word to match the US-centric
content.

As always, please check your web dashboard for project progress and
deadlines: https://l10n.mozilla-community.org/webdashboard/.

Hi Peiying,

Are there more strings to come? I'm translated to 100% but still
see some English content, e.g. on the page

https://www-dev.allizom.org/ga-IE/firefox/focus/

"Following the pack..."
"Firefox doesn't sell..."

I note that strings very close to these are translated and appear in
Irish on the main Firefox page:

https://www-dev.allizom.org/ga-IE/firefox/

but it looks like there were slight tweaks to the ones on the Focus
page - an inserted comma in the first one and "companies" changed to
"browsers" in the second.

Kevin
